UNPKG

qexo-friends

Version:

Qexo友链主题适配

162 lines (136 loc) 2.91 kB
.qexo_inner, .qexo_loader { border-radius: 50%; position: absolute; } .qexo_loading { min-height: 200px; } .qexo_part { min-height: 100px; } .qexo_loader { background-color: #90939920; width: 64px; height: 64px; perspective: 800px; } .qexo_inner { box-sizing: border-box; width: 100%; height: 100%; } .qexo_inner.one { left: 0; top: 0; animation: rotate-one 1s linear infinite; border-bottom: 3px solid #888; position: absolute; } .qexo_inner.two { right: 0; top: 0; animation: rotate-two 1s linear infinite; border-right: 3px solid #888; position: absolute; } .qexo_inner.three { right: 0; bottom: 0; animation: rotate-three 1s linear infinite; border-top: 3px solid #888; position: absolute; } @keyframes rotate-one { 0% { transform: rotateX(35deg) rotateY(-45deg) rotateZ(0); } 100% { transform: rotateX(35deg) rotateY(-45deg) rotateZ(360deg); } } @keyframes rotate-two { 0% { transform: rotateX(50deg) rotateY(10deg) rotateZ(0); } 100% { transform: rotateX(50deg) rotateY(10deg) rotateZ(360deg); } } @keyframes rotate-three { 0% { transform: rotateX(35deg) rotateY(55deg) rotateZ(0); } 100% { transform: rotateX(35deg) rotateY(55deg) rotateZ(360deg); } } .qexo-friends { opacity: 0.9; margin-left: 10px; padding-bottom: 15px; } .qexo-friends a { color: black; } .qexo-friends p { display: none; } .qexo-friendurl { text-decoration: none !important; color: black; } .qexo-myfriend { width: 56px !important; height: 56px !important; border-radius: 50%; border: 1px solid #ddd; box-shadow: 1px 1px 1px rgba(0, 0, 0, 0.15); margin-top: 14px !important; margin-left: 14px !important; background-color: #fff !important; } .qexo-frienddiv { height: 92px; margin-top: 10px; width: calc(100% - 10px); margin-right: 10px; box-shadow: -1px 5px 10px 0px rgb(50 50 93 / 10%), 0px 0px 10px rgb(0 0 0 / 7%) !important; display: inline-block !important; background-color: rgba(255, 255, 255, 0.05); } @media screen and (min-device-width: 600px) { .qexo-frienddiv { width: calc(49% - 5px); } } .qexo-frienddiv:hover { background: rgba(87, 142, 224, 0.15); } .qexo-frienddiv:hover .qexo-frienddivleft img { transition: 0.9s !important; -webkit-transition: 0.9s !important; -moz-transition: 0.9s !important; -o-transition: 0.9s !important; -ms-transition: 0.9s !important; transform: rotate(360deg) !important; -webkit-transform: rotate(360deg) !important; -moz-transform: rotate(360deg) !important; -o-transform: rotate(360deg) !important; -ms-transform: rotate(360deg) !important; } .qexo-frienddivleft { width: 92px; float: left; } .qexo-frienddivleft { margin-right: 4px; } .qexo-frienddivright { margin-top: 18px; margin-right: 18px; text-overflow: ellipsis; overflow: hidden; white-space: nowrap; }